Another community devastated by Hurricane Charley in 2004, Arcadia, Florida is DeSoto County’s county seat and only incorporated community. Its population is slightly over 7,000. Agriculture is the bulwark of the local economy, including citrus, cattle, and watermelon. Arcadia also has experienced a surge in growth as a bedroom community for residents commuting to their work locations in other counties. Snowbirds from the north during the winter provide an added boost the local economy.
